The address space of possible SPD-EEPROMs 0x50..0x53 on the SMBus
interface is per default write-protected in FSP. This avoids that an
SPD-EEPROM on a DRAM module gets overwritten by the host.
On mc_ehl1, memory-down configuration is used and there is no SPD EEPROM
available. Nevertheless, there is a general purpose EEPROM on the same
address available which needs to stay writeable.
This patch disables the default-enabled write protect feature for the
SPD-EEPROM addresses just for mc_ehl1.

Earlier entire SPI ROM was mapped to memory. With limited TLB resources
in PSP, this approach hit the limit on systems using 32 MiB SPI ROM.
Therefore regions in SPI ROM were mapped on need basis. This works well
on Picasso, Mendocino and Phoenix SoCs. But unfortunately this causes
boot hangs in Cezanne SoC. Add a configuration to map the entire SPI ROM
and enable it in Cezanne SoC. For other SoCs, keep the configuration
disabled so that only the required SPI ROM region is mapped.

OpenSIL has a native buildsystem using meson and configuration mechanism
using kconfiglib.
To be able to use the coreboot toolchain with opensil, meson crossfiles
are used, which get generated by coreboot makefiles.
Configuration of opensil is done in a similar fashion with a template
defconfig after which kconfiglib is called to generate headers.

In nissa platform, we configured GPP_F17 as SCI+APIC to wake the system
and also generate IRQ to the IOAPIC. Currently, we set GPP_F17 to level
triggered and it causes AP (Application Processor) to keep sending
GET_NEXT_EVENT to EC during resume from suspend by connecting AC.
So we change GPP_F17 to edge triggered to avoid this condition.
BUG=b:308716748
TEST=Original failure rate was 7 out of 10 times and it reduced to
0 out of 60 times on six joxer systems.

The Genoa SoC has 6 I2C controllers. In order to support those, select
SOC_AMD_COMMON_BLOCK_I2C and implement the SoC-specific functions and
data structures needed by the common AMD I2C code. Since the common AMD
I2C code also reports if the controller is enabled or not in the SSDT,
change the corresponding DSDT code to use this information. In this
patch the I2C pad control registers don't get configured by coreboot yet
and we rely on ABL already having those set up correctly which seems to
be an assumption that the reference firmware is making too. PPR #55901
Rev 0.26 was used as a reference for the I2C controllers and the GPIO
pins being used.

The code for "phase 4" of firmware verification currently only sets a
recovery reason when there's an actual hash mismatch detected in
vb2api_check_hash_get_digest(). This is the most likely way how this
section of code can fail but not the only one. If any other unexpected
issue occurs, we should still set a recovery reason rather than just
reboot and risk an infinite boot loop.
This patch adds a catchall recovery reason for any error code that falls
out of this block of code. If a more specific recovery reason had
already been set beforehand, we'll continue to use that -- if not, we'll
set VB2_RECOVERY_FW_GET_FW_BODY.

This patch enables the `SOC_INTEL_COMMON_BASECODE_RAMTOP` config
option for select mainboards, as not all board variants may want to
enable this config due to underlying SoC dependencies.
Mainboards that attempt to enable early caching have exhibited soft
hangs while switching between pre-RAM and post-RAM phases. This patch
allows mainboards to choose to enable this option without enabling
it by default (which could cause boot hangs).
Furthermore, it reorganizes the configuration options under
BOARD_GOOGLE_BASEBOARD_REX in alphabetical order for better readability.
